It is possible to achieve the signing of a peace treaty between Armenia and Azerbaijan in the near future.
Axar.az reports that Dmitry Peskov, the spokesman of Russian President Vladimir Putin, said this in his statement to journalists on May 26.
He said that despite this, no one is in a hurry: "As they say, we have nowhere to run."
It should be noted that on May 25, Azerbaijan's President Ilham Aliyev had a tripartite summit meeting with Russia's President Vladimir Putin and Armenia's Prime Minister Nikol Pashinyan.
